Karim Mahmoud-Senior Integrationsarchitekt
Tagessatz prüfen
Erfahrungen
Senior Integrationsarchitekt
Steute Technologies
- Leitete das Integrationsszenario für Konten- und Stammdaten bei Steute unter Verwendung von MuleSoft und dem SaaS-Integrationsmuster
- Implementierte die Salesforce-Integrationsschicht einschließlich Einwilligungsmechanismen
- Entwarf und implementierte eine ereignisgesteuerte Integrationsarchitektur
Mitbegründer
Cooriroo – Journey Management and Maintenance Platform
- Trug zum Entwurf und zur Entwicklung der Architektur bei
- Entwickelte das Backend und optimierte das Datenbankdesign mit MariaDB und PostgreSQL
- Implementierte API-Designs mit REST und GraphQL
- Leitete die Entwicklung des auf Vue.js basierenden Frontends
- Baute KI-gesteuerte Agenten, um Content-Beiträge auf LinkedIn und Facebook zu generieren und zu planen
- Integrierte Drittanbieter-APIs für Content-Analysen
- Entwarf und pflegte CI/CD-Pipelines mit GitHub Actions für automatisierte Tests und Deployments
- Verwaltete die Cloud-Infrastruktur mithilfe von Docker und Azure
- Automatisierte Workflows mit n8n und UnifyApps
- Entwickelte einen KI-Chatbot mithilfe von Funktionsaufrufen und großen Sprachmodellen
Lösungsarchitekt
DB Schenker
- Entwarf und implementierte interne Integrationen mit MuleSoft als Middleware
- Integrierte SAP S/4HANA und Drittanbieter-TMS über IDoc-Schnittstellen
- Entwickelte RESTful- und SOAP-APIs auf der Anypoint-Plattform nach dem API-led-Connectivity-Ansatz
- Überwachte und optimierte die API-Leistung, stellte Stabilität durch Fehlerbehebung und Antwortzeitoptimierung sicher
- Setzte OAuth 2.0, JWT-Validierung, IP-Whitelisting, Rate Limiting, Client-ID-Durchsetzung und vertragsbasierte Zugriffskontrolle über den API-Manager ein
- Implementierte Datenzuordnungen mit DataWeave 2.0 unter Beachtung bewährter Methoden
- Lieferte skalierbare Lösungen im Einklang mit den Geschäftsanforderungen
- Erstellte und prüfte technische Dokumentationen, einschließlich API-Spezifikationen und Integrationsflussdiagrammen
Backend- und Frontend-Entwickler
MuleInsights – Monitoring Platform
- Entwarf und implementierte ein API-gesteuertes Backend mit dem Java Spring Framework, das mit MuleSoft-APIs kommuniziert
- Entwickelte das Frontend mit React.js
- Implementierte Sicherheitsmaßnahmen mit OAuth 2.0 und JWT-Authentifizierung
- Setzte bewährte Sicherheitspraktiken um, um Schwachstellen zu minimieren
MuleSoft-POC-Berater
TÜV Süd
- Führte einen Proof of Concept durch, um MuleSoft mit Punkt-zu-Punkt-Integrationen zu vergleichen
- Verglich MuleSoft und Boomi hinsichtlich Architektur, Skalierbarkeit und Wartbarkeit
- Entwickelte einen Entscheidungsbaum zur Auswahl von Integrationsstrategien
- Erstellte eine Fähigkeitslandkarte im Einklang mit der Integrationsstrategie von TÜV Süd
- Implementierte einen Prototypen zur Migration von Integrationen von Boomi zu MuleSoft
MuleSoft-Entwickler & Plattformingenieur
Volkswagen
- Salesforce-Integrations-APIs mit MuleSoft nach dem API-led Connectivity-Ansatz entworfen und entwickelt
- Datensynchronisation zwischen Salesforce und Unternehmenssystemen über MuleSoft-APIs sichergestellt
- API-Frameworks entwickelt, um die Leistung, Sicherheit und Wiederverwendbarkeit der Salesforce-Integration zu verbessern
- Automatisierte Deployments und das Lifecycle-Management von Salesforce-Integrationen mittels CI/CD-Pipelines unterstützt
Branchenerfahrung
Sieh, in welchen Branchen dieser Freelancer den Großteil seiner beruflichen Laufbahn verbracht hat.
Erfahren in Fertigung.
Erfahrung nach Fachbereich
Zeigt, in welchen Abteilungen und Funktionen dieser Freelancer am meisten mitgewirkt hat.
Erfahren in Informationstechnologie (IT).
Zusammenfassung
Ein erfahrener Full-Stack- und MuleSoft-Entwickler mit 3 Jahren Erfahrung in Softwareprogrammierung und Integrationsarchitektur, spezialisiert auf Java, Python und C++.
Erfahren im Cloud-Computing, insbesondere Azure, und geübt im Entwurf und der Implementierung robuster Lösungen in agilen Teams.
Demonstriert Expertise in Systemtests, statischer Code-Analyse und Unit-Tests zur Sicherstellung der Softwarequalität. Solide Erfahrung in der Entwicklung skalierbarer Architekturen und in der Auslieferung hochwertiger Softwarelösungen für Unternehmenskunden.
Fähigkeiten
- Java
- Python
- Php
- Azure
- Laravel
- Typescript
- Terraform
- Graphql
- Sql
- Javascript
- Docker
- Mulesoft
- Go
- C
- C++
- Redis
- Spring Boot
- Node.Js
- Fastapi
- Django
- Yii2
- Vue.Js
- React.Js
- Next.Js
- Html
- Css
- Bootstrap
- Express.Js
- Github Actions
- Jenkins
- Prometheus/Grafana
- Raml
- Openapi
- Rest
- Kafka
- Nginx
Sprachen
Ausbildung
Universität Pisa
Bachelor in Informatik · Informatik · Pisa, Italien
Zertifikate & Bescheinigungen
MuleSoft-Entwicklerzertifizierung
MuleSoft
Statistiken
Erfahrung
Fachkenntnisse
Qualifikationen
Profil
Häufig gestellte Fragen
Du hast Fragen? Hier findest du mehr.
Durchschnittlicher Tagessatz für ähnliche Positionen
Die Tagessätze basieren auf aktuellen Projekten und enthalten keine FRATCH-Marge.
Ähnliche Freelancer
Entdecke andere Experten mit ähnlichen Qualifikationen und Erfahrungen
Experten, die kürzlich an ähnlichen Projekten gearbeitet haben
Freelancer mit praktischer Erfahrung in vergleichbaren Projekten als Senior Integrationsarchitekt
Freelancer in der Nähe
Fachkräfte, die in oder in der Nähe von Barcelona, Spanien arbeiten
